"protected" members of a class are for internal use only, not for public
use. IMO it's against the spirit of visibility levels, when the
protected and even private members of a class become accessible from
outside the class, throughout the whole unit in which a class is
defined. But sometimes multiple classes are designed for cooperation,
where one class needs access to not normally accessible methods or
properties of another class. When now the required methods are made
public, they become available for abuse by everybody. With the above
trick instead it's possible to gain access to the internals of a class,
without making everything public.
Such a backdoor does not prevent
abuse, but as the (C++) term "friend" class suggests, it exists only for
the sake of cooperation, and at the responsibility of the implementor.

That's why I would like to know how such cooperative functionality can
be implemented, by perhaps less tricky means.


sorry, but I fail to see the problem ? The above makes all protected
members of a class visible. This is normal, that is why they are
protected. If you want to avoid that, make the members private. Then
they are visible only in the same unit, even for other classes (for
'cooperation'), but not outside the unit, even with a descendent.

C++ requires "friend" only because it lacks the idea of modularity. Since all classes are "apart" they need some way to tell each other "I can use you"
In pascal you simply put them into 1 unit.
